Weather in August

The last month of the summer, August, is another hot month in Arnold Line, Mississippi, with temperature in the range of an average low of 73°F (22.8°C) and an average high of 91.8°F (33.2°C).

Temperature

August is the warmest month, exhibiting average temperatures of 91.8°F (33.2°C) at the peak and 73°F (22.8°C) at the base.

Heat index

During August, the heat index is estimated at a life-threatening hot 114.8°F (46°C). Guard: Heat exhaustion and heat cramps are foreseeable. Prolonged effort may bring about heatstroke.
Take note of the fact that heat index values are based on shaded circumstances with light airflows. Exposure to direct sunlight may make the heat index values climb by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'feels like', is achieved by amalgamating air temperature with the relative humidity readings. The effect is personal, with varied weather perceptions among individuals due to differences in body mass, stature, and physical activity. With the sun shining directly, it's crucial to understand that it can increase the he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values hold great significance to children. Younglings frequently fail to recognize the requirement to rest and rehydrate. Thirst emerges late in dehydration - it is imperative to keep hydration levels high, particularly during extended physical exertions.
Evaporating sweat, an outcome of perspiration, is key in assisting the human body to moderate its temperature. Under high air temperature and high humidity (high heat index) conditions, the body's ability to perspire is compromised, increasing the sensation of heat. Excessive heat that's not properly managed leads to increased body temperatures and resultant health issues.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in August in Arnold Line is 75%.

Rainfall

In Arnold Line, in August, it is raining for 22.3 days, with typically 3.98" (101mm) of accumulated precipitation. In Arnold Line, during the entire year, the rain falls for 177.1 days and collects up to 36.42" (925m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

In Arnold Line, snow does not fall in April through November.

Daylight

In August, the average length of the day in Arnold Line is 13h and 16min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:14 am and sunset at 7:52 pm. On the last day of August, in Arnold Line, sunrise is at 6:33 am and sunset at 7:21 pm CDT.

Sunshine

In August, the average sunshine in Arnold Line is 10.3h.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index are June through August, with an average maximum UV index of 7.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for the ordinary person.
Note: The daily high UV index of 7 during August translates into the following recommendations:
Avoid excessive sunlight. Those with lighter skin may experience burning in less than 20 minutes. The Sun's UV radiation is most intense from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m. Try to avoid direct sun exposure during these hours. For a sun-safe wardrobe, go for clothes that are tightly woven and generously sized.
